Endothelial protein C receptor (CD201) explicitly identifies hematopoietic stem cells in murine bone marrow
Blood Balazs et al. 107: 2317

Supplemental materials for: Balazs et al

Files in this Data Supplement:

  • Figure S1. Multilineage engraftment by EPCR+ cells (JPG, 91.6 KB) -

    Representative multi-lineage engraftment after transplantation of 1000 EPCRhi cells 6 months after competitive repopulation. Ly5.1 cells purified on the basis of EPCR were transplanted into lethally irradiated CD45.2 mice and blood samples analyzed after long-term engraftment. Blood was stained for CD45.1, CD45.2 and a single lineage specific antibody. Plots represent the fraction of cells expressing each isoform of CD45 after gating for live blood cells and each of the indicated lineages.
